> I wouldn't mind it changing, but bear in mind that you have to disallow 
> the separator from appearing in any of the authors, and I figured that
> "\n" would be much more unlikely from being in someone's name than ";".

You could escape the separator character when specified by the author
value, and just unescape that character when converting from internal
representation of the 'authors' attribute to external representation.
Again it seems like the internal format should be completely hidden
from any users (and by 'users', I mean other Python code that wants to
manipulate the 'authors' attribute, as well as humans).
